In AI Brief 04, hosts Sylvester Chisom and Rachael Mann explore what “back to school” looks like in an age when AI is already part of students’ everyday lives. From students using AI as a personal tutor to teenagers tackling complex problems and real-world examples of experiential AI learning, they discuss how educators can move beyond the cheating debate and teach students to use AI with purpose. Sylvester and Rachael also dig into the $20 AI revolution, hallucinations, acceleration fatigue, and what education leaders should focus on as AI continues to evolve at breakneck speed.

Rachael Mann

Rachael Mann is a Career Technical Education leader, national speaker, and author focused on helping schools understand the impact of artificial intelligence on teaching, learning, and workforce preparation. She works with educators and system leaders across the country to translate emerging AI developments into actionable insights for classrooms and leadership teams. Her work centers on preparing students to work alongside intelligent technologies in a rapidly changing future of work.



Sylvester Chisom

Sylvester Chisom is the host of the Global CTE Podcast and an education entrepreneur focused on workforce readiness, career-connected learning, and the future of Career Technical Education. Through conversations with national leaders across education and industry, his work helps schools translate emerging changes in artificial intelligence into practical strategies that prepare students for the evolving workforce. He leads initiatives that connect student enterprise, global learning, and real-world skill development to the future of education and work.
